What Is Blob? Overview, Features, and Benefits BLOB
Blob (BLOB) uses a decentralized blockchain infrastructure for secure data storage and transfer. The platform processes on-chain data blobs using scalable smart contract logic and advanced cryptographic methods.
Core technology
Blob uses a modular blockchain protocol. The network applies a Proof-of-Stake consensus mechanism. Nodes validate transactions and store data blobs securely. The platform processes large data sets with integrated sharding.

Blob framework
Blob framework processes data blobs as native blockchain objects. The system manages storage allocation using token-based access control. Network validators maintain redundancy and uptime. The protocol supports smart contract extensions for custom data operations.
Application domains
Blob supports file storage, digital content management, and secure data sharing. Enterprises use Blob for regulatory compliance and audit trails. Decentralized applications access data blobs for NFT platforms and DeFi projects. Storage providers participate by staking tokens for network resources.
BLOB competitive advantages
BLOB tokens process network fees and storage payments. The supply model uses capped issuance and periodic burn events. Staking yields direct rewards for validators. Low transaction fees support frequent data operations. BLOB maintains interoperability with EVM-compatible networks.
